In this episode of Wealth Pathways, expert Saul Eslake takes host Sarah Stancombe through the role of gold in the economy and financial markets, throughout history and today.

In 2016, Saul Eslake was appointed as the University of Tasmania's inaugural Vice-Chancellor’s Fellow. Saul Eslake is also an independent consulting economist and has worked as an economist in the Australian financial markets for 25 years, including 14 years as Chief Economist at the Australia & New Zealand Banking Group (ANZ). After leaving ANZ in mid-2009, Saul was Director of the Productivity Growth program at the Grattan Institute, a non-aligned public policy 'think tank' affiliated with the University of Melbourne.Saul is currently a member of the Parliamentary Budget Office's Expert Advisory Panel, and of the Australian Taxation Office's "Tax Gap" Expert Panel. He is also Chair of the CSIRO's Decadel Forecasting Project Advisory Board.

In this episode, Saul Eslake highlights the history of gold in financial markets - how it has changed over time, its role in early human history, and under what circumstances its value is most likely to increase or decrease.

Together, Sarah and Saul Eslake discuss how learning about the financial market can be tricky, but staying disciplined by keeping up with gold prices and reading widely about the financial field are important elements of researching and opening oneself to new ideas.
